Understanding Roulette Mechanics and House Edge Fundamentals

Before dissecting systems, it’s crucial to grasp the underlying structure of roulette. The game, whether played digitally or in a physical casino, operates on a wheel with numbered pockets – most famously 1-36 plus 0 (and sometimes 00 in American variants). The house edge – the built-in advantage – varies depending on the version:

Variant House Edge Notes
European 2.7% Single zero, more favorable to players
American 5.26% Double zero increases the house advantage
French 1.35% Certain rules like “La Partage” or “En Prison” lower house edge

Most professional and experienced bettors prefer European or French variants for their lower margins. The presence of the zero(s) fundamentally limits the potential for winning streaks or systems that defy the house advantage over the long term.

The Illusion of “Winning” Through Systems

For centuries, players have tinkered with strategies – some simple, others complex – hoping to beat the house or at least manage their bankroll more effectively. The reality is that roulette, as a game of independent spins, is designed to prevent long-term profit from systematic betting – regardless of the chosen approach.
Yet, certain systems can help manage bankroll, mitigate loss spirals, or capitalize on perceived short-term streaks. These are often based on money management principles rather than foolproof mathematics.

Popular Betting Systems & Their Mechanics

1. Martingale

The most renowned betting approach, the Martingale involves doubling your stake after each loss, with the idea that a win will recover all previous losses plus a profit equal to the original wager.

Key Features Details
Strategy Type Negative progression
Goal Achieve a “win” equal to initial bet after a losing streak
Payout Bias Works best on even-money bets (Red/Black, Odd/Even, 1-18/19-36)
House Edge Remains unchanged; does not improve odds
Risks Rapid bankroll depletion during streaks

Mathematical Insight:
If you start with a $10 bet, after a string of losses, your next wager doubles: $10, $20, $40, etc. A single win recovers all losses plus an initial profit. The downside is that the required bankroll balloons exponentially – often surpassing reasonable limits.
Limitations:
– Table betting limits often prevent continued doubling
– The probability of long losing streaks increases with each wager
– Not sustainable unless you have an unlimited bankroll and no table restrictions

2. Fibonacci System

Inspired by the famous Fibonacci sequence, this approach increases the bet following the sequence after each loss, then moves back two steps on a win.

Key Features Details
Strategy Type Negative progression
Goal Recover losses gradually
Payout Bias Best suited for even-chance bets
Mathematical Basis Uses Fibonacci numbers
Risks Similar to Martingale but slower to escalate

Advantages:
– Adds a level of structure less aggressive than Martingale
– Limits on losses during transient streaks
Disadvantages:
– Still vulnerable to extended losing streaks
– Long-term expected value remains negative, given the house edge

3. Paroli (Reverse Martingale)

Contrasts with the Martingale by increasing bets after a win and reducing after a loss. Aims to capitalize on streaks.

Key Features Details
Strategy Type Positive progression or “catch the streak” approach
Goal Maximize winning streaks while minimizing losses
House Edge No effect; built-in advantage remains unchanged

Advantages:
– Limits the downside during losing streaks
– Can lock in profits during hot streaks
Risks:
– Losing streaks still erode gains
– Requires disciplined bankroll management

4. D’Alembert Method

Incrementally increases bets after losses and decreases after wins, aiming for a balanced approach.

Key Features Details
Strategy Type Balanced/martingale cousin
Goal Reduce volatility
Payout Bias Best on even bets

Considerations:
– Less aggressive than Martingale
– It still doesn’t beat the house edge

The Mathematical Reality: Why No System Wins Long-Term

All these strategies are rooted in systems of bankroll progression rather than changing the odds. The key limitations include:

  • Independence of Spins: Each roulette spin is independent; past outcomes don’t influence future results.
  • House Edge Dominance: Over time, the house’s edge ensures that bets tend to drift into losses, no matter the system.
  • Table Limits and Finite Bankrolls: Physical constraints prevent unlimited betting progressions.

Even in optimized play, the expected value remains negative, reflecting the house’s governing advantage. Systems like Martingale may generate short-term wins, but they falter when streaks surpass bankroll capacity or table limits.

Adjusted Strategies and Modern Approaches

Combining Systems with Money Management

Advanced players often adapt by integrating betting systems with strict bankroll limits and set profit/loss targets. This doesn’t create an advantage but helps preserve capital during unavoidable losing runs.

Using RNG-Driven or Live Dealer Software

Some players believe that RNG-based virtual roulette, with its transparent payouts aligning with true probabilities, offers better opportunities. In contrast, live dealer games sometimes introduce unintentional bias due to wheel imperfections, though in regulated environments, these are minimal.

Practical Considerations and Risks

Factor Implication
Table Limits Restrict bet progression, reducing effectiveness of systems
Bankroll Management Essential to avoid catastrophic losses
Variance and Short-term Fluctuations Can generate false confidence or perceived streaks
Casino Regulations Some jurisdictions limit certain betting behaviors or wipe winnings if detected as system misuse

Many players are unaware that despite sophisticated strategies, the casino’s edge prevails over the long term.

Final Thoughts for 2026

No device, software, or betting system can circumvent the fundamental mathematical disadvantage of roulette. Strategies like Martingale, Fibonacci, and D’Alembert may improve short-term enjoyment or help manage bankroll but are ultimately vulnerable to prolonged losing streaks. Their effectiveness depends heavily on individual bankroll size, tolerance for risk, and casino limits.
For those committed to attempting to beat roulette, embracing disciplined bankroll management combined with an understanding of game variance offers the best chance – though not a guaranteed one. The true winning approach remains awareness, moderation, and acknowledgment that roulette is inherently a game of chance, designed to favor the house over time.
